About Provider

Dunkin’ invests in education and community support in the Baltimore and Metro DC region through a structured regional scholarship effort tied to its local franchise network and workforce. The Dunkin’ Baltimore/Metro DC Regional Scholarship Program recognizes education as a community priority and extends support both to area residents and to members of Dunkin’s broader corporate family. In this regional program, Dunkin’ and its franchisees commit up to fifty scholarships of $2,500 each, creating a defined annual pool of undergraduate aid across the District of Columbia, Maryland, Virginia, and West Virginia.

The program’s design shows a dual focus on community impact and employee opportunity. It serves high school seniors and current undergraduate students planning part-time or full-time undergraduate study at accredited two-year colleges, four-year colleges and universities, or vocational-technical schools for the upcoming academic year. Applicants must be permanent residents of eligible counties and municipalities in the Washington, DC and Baltimore areas and must hold a cumulative GPA of 3.0 or higher. Dunkin’ employees are specifically encouraged to apply, including crew members who have worked for the company for at least three months and remain in good standing through May 1, 2026.

FAQ

What is the Dunkin’ Baltimore/Metro DC Regional Scholarship Program?
It is a regional education support program through which Dunkin’ and its franchisees award up to fifty $2,500 scholarships to qualified students in the Baltimore and Metro DC region.
Who can apply for the scholarship?
Eligible applicants are high school seniors or current undergraduate students who plan to enroll in part-time or full-time undergraduate study at an accredited two-year college, four-year college or university, or vocational-technical school for the entire upcoming academic year. Applicants must live in one of the eligible counties or municipalities and have a cumulative GPA of 3.0 or higher.
Are Dunkin’ employees eligible?
Yes. Full-time and part-time Dunkin’ employees who meet the program criteria are encouraged to apply. Dunkin’ crew members must have been employed for at least three months and must remain in good standing through May 1, 2026.
How are the awards distributed?
Up to ten awards are designated for qualified Dunkin’ employee applicants and up to forty awards are designated for community non-employee applicants. The program also allocates 25 recipients to Baltimore-area counties and 25 recipients to DC-area counties. Each award is $2,500, one-time only, and not renewable.
